WebCollect Collect. collects together terms involving the same powers of objects matching x. Collect [ expr, { x1, x2, …. }] successively collects together terms that involve the same powers of objects matching x1, then x2, …. applies h to the expression that forms the coefficient of each term obtained. In most cases, to simplify a symbolic expression using Symbolic Math Toolbox™, you only need to use the simplify function. But for some large and complex expressions, you can obtain a faster and simpler result by using the expand function before applying simplify..
